Gvasalia's Design Philosophy and its Potential Impact on Gucci's Brand Identity
Gvasalia's appointment sparked intense debate. His past work at Balenciaga and Vetements is characterized by a distinct design philosophy that significantly differs from Gucci's established aesthetic. Understanding this contrast is crucial to assessing the potential success of this partnership.
Deconstruction and Reinterpretation
Gvasalia is known for his avant-garde, often deconstructed designs. This approach involves taking classic garments and reimagining them in unconventional ways, often incorporating oversized silhouettes, unexpected proportions, and unconventional material combinations. How will this translate to Gucci's established luxury aesthetic, known for its sophisticated tailoring and refined elegance?
- Analysis of Gvasalia's past collections at Balenciaga and Vetements: His work frequently features repurposed elements, creating a sense of both familiarity and unexpectedness. This approach has been both lauded for its innovation and criticized for its apparent lack of refinement.
- Discussion of potential brand synergy and conflict: The potential for synergy lies in Gvasalia's ability to inject a renewed sense of energy and creativity into the Gucci brand. However, the conflict arises from the potential clash between Gvasalia's often deliberately “rough” aesthetic and Gucci’s established image of polished luxury.
- Consideration of the risk of alienating the existing Gucci customer base: The core Gucci customer appreciates a certain level of classic elegance and sophistication. Will Gvasalia's more experimental and sometimes aggressively casual style appeal to this existing clientele, or will it drive them away?
Streetwear Influence and High-Fashion Fusion
Gvasalia masterfully blends high fashion with streetwear influences, a strategy that has proven successful for other brands. However, the question remains: is this the right formula for Gucci's future?
- Examining the market demand for luxury streetwear: The luxury streetwear market is booming, driven by a younger generation seeking high-quality, fashionable items with a streetwear aesthetic. Gucci’s embrace of this market segment could significantly expand its reach.
- Comparison with other luxury brands successfully integrating streetwear elements: Brands like Dior and Louis Vuitton have successfully integrated streetwear elements without compromising their core brand identity. Gvasalia’s success will depend on his ability to navigate this integration effectively for Gucci.
- Discussion of potential challenges in maintaining brand exclusivity: Balancing accessibility with exclusivity is a critical challenge. Successfully integrating streetwear without compromising Gucci’s image of high-end luxury will require a carefully calibrated approach.
